A compensation package is a summary of all the ways that a company directly or indirectly pays employees. It is a combination of all the rewards that employees receive for performing the work they are hired for. A compensation package includes both monetary and non-monetary rewards, such as salary, bonuses, health insurance, retirement savings, paid time off, and other perks. Compensation packages are divided into four basic categories: guaranteed pay, variable pay, benefits, and equity. Guaranteed pay includes base salary and any other fixed compensation an employee receives. Variable pay includes bonuses, commissions, and other incentives that are tied to performance. Benefits consist of the non-wage compensation that form the total remuneration package for an employee. Equity includes stock options, profit-sharing, and other forms of ownership in the company.

A compensation package is not just about salary, but also includes other forms of value, both monetary and non-monetary, that an employer provides in exchange for the work an employee does. A compensation package is useful for attracting and retaining talent who will help a business thrive. It is important to evaluate a compensation package and job offer to ensure that it aligns with ones values, goals, and lifestyle. Building a total compensation package starts with understanding what an organization can offer and then organizing this information in an easy-to-read document.
